Posted By: <b>mpduq</b><p>i recently purchased a national league baseball at an estate sale. the ball is in excellent condition and has the original box, which lists john heydler as league president and is dated 1918. can anyone give me an idea as to the rarity and collectibility of this item? thank you

Posted By: <b>Rich W.</b><p>John Heydler was National League president from 1918-1934. You probably have a early-mid 1920's baseball. I can tell you better if I had a scan of the ball and box. Though not overly rare, they are highly collectible and desirable. I would be interested in the piece if you wanted to sell.<br /><br />Rich Wetherbee
